Summary

Parastate allows users to write Ethereum-compatible smart contracts in popular programming languages, & run them much faster, on Polkadot. It is a decentralized open-source business model funded by developer
treasuries on participating parachains.

ParaState provides a smart contract virtual machine (VM) for all Substrate-based blockchains. ParaState’s Pallet SSVM is a leading implementation of Ewasm.

ParaState comes with core DeFi infrastructure built-in, including the Uniswap exchange, stable coins, lending protocols, as well as price oracles. ParaState is fully compatible with Uniswap and related smart contracts (e.g., ERC-20 tokens traded on Uniswap). As part of the built-in DeFi infrastructure, Uniswap will be available on ParaState at network launch.

Q — Twitter user @meml1997: I saw that ParaState brings Ethereum protocol support to the Substrate ecosystem. Can you tell us more about it and how do you make it possible? What benefits do you obtain for your platform and users from bringing Ethereum protocol to the Substrate Ecosystem?

A — Mc0xCrypto from ParaState: While supporting EVM pallet to provide seamless compatibility to all existing Ethereum applications, ParaState also provides developers a next-gen smart contract implementation environment, EWASM (Ethereum flavoured WebAssembly).

These two infrastructures are ensured to talk to each other and sharing the same account system on ParaState. This is the differentiation ParaState provides to the developer community, to enable them to surf in the highly optimized industrial standard infrastructure and exploring brand new possibilities for the Ethereum frontier.

The EWASM is an Ethereum Foundation roadmap published in early 2019, we just fulfill it with an internal development force in advance.

ParaState can bridge the application and developer ecosystem between Ethereum and Polkadot through a unified developer community by supporting more popular programming languages, bootstrapping the cross-chain software portability.

Q — Ayeley Commodore-Mensah from GAINS: What is the token use case and how does it capture the value of the ecosystem you’re building?

A — Mc0xCrypto from ParaState: ParaState pioneers an innovative model for sustainable and decentralized open-source software development.

All Substrate blockchains that utilize the Pallet SSVM agree to collect a percentage of gas on all Ewasm transactions and contribute it to a developer treasury managed by the ParaState foundation.

The intrinsic value of the STATE token from ParaState is “backed by” a basket of native tokens of participating blockchains as ParaState gains more adoption and use.

Competitive Advantage

Q — Twitter user @AugustK95: I can understand that ParaState is the pioneer in an innovative model for the development of open-source software, but are there really no competitors that provide similar or even better benefits than ParaState? or is it still the only one in ETH?

A — Mc0xCrypto from ParaState: Currently I know Moonbeam, Plasm, and Clover are also aiming to provide Ethereum compatibility in the Polkadot ecosystem.

Among all these projects, only ParaState is building the virtual machine pallet from scratch by ourselves. For others, they just integrate the EVM-pallet into their parachains.

This EVM-pallet (modified edition SputnikVM to enable it running in Substrate framework) is developed by Parity. And only ParaState has EWASM production-ready.

To be honest, more and more parachains are going to integrate with the EVM-pallet like Acala, Darwinia, etc. And even some new public chains like Near, Oasis, Avalanche, and even BSC, Huobi Heco, and Okex OKT are integrating EVM to enable Ethereum compatibility to interact with the huge Ethereum ecosystem.

In a foreseeable future, there won’t be any differentiation among those projects that are integrated with the same infrastructure.

However, ParaState can provide such differentiation to the industry which is EWASM, a highly optimized, industrial standard smart contract execution environment.

Developers can explore brand new possibilities of the Ethereum frontier here while maintaining seamless compatibility with EVM applications.

Further, we prefer to say projects ie Moonbeam, Plasm, and Clover, or others that want to provide Ethereum compatibility as well, are more like collaborators than competitors.

Since we can help them to integrate with EWASM into their blockchain, they could get a high-performance runtime infra and improve user experiences, so ParaState will benefit as well.

After five years since Ethereum ICO, EVM seems still to be dominant in the VM market share in the blockchain industry. So our main goal is to bring the EWASM infra for massive adoption.

This will be a winner-take-most game.

EWASM is actually an EF official roadmap back to 2019. We just fulfil it by our internal development force and even running ahead of the ETH2.0 roadmap for a year.
